diff options
author | Elias Nahum <nahumhbl@gmail.com> | 2016-03-25 23:48:22 -0300 |
---|---|---|
committer | Elias Nahum <nahumhbl@gmail.com> | 2016-03-25 23:54:49 -0300 |
commit | 29363680e8adf441e5debbc112c1104725023da4 (patch) | |
tree | e2fc0f78ba1469ef140941ee4b0ac6a99d02aef7 | |
parent | f4e5fb711f5ace84793e9343d9deda9ac6aee636 (diff) | |
download | chat-29363680e8adf441e5debbc112c1104725023da4.tar.gz chat-29363680e8adf441e5debbc112c1104725023da4.tar.bz2 chat-29363680e8adf441e5debbc112c1104725023da4.zip |
Fix default Browser locale
-rw-r--r-- | webapp/action_creators/global_actions.jsx | 3 |
1 files changed, 2 insertions, 1 deletions
diff --git a/webapp/action_creators/global_actions.jsx b/webapp/action_creators/global_actions.jsx index 196d2b32c..7322f1150 100644 --- a/webapp/action_creators/global_actions.jsx +++ b/webapp/action_creators/global_actions.jsx @@ -265,7 +265,8 @@ export function newLocalizationSelected(locale) { } export function loadBrowserLocale() { - let locale = (navigator.languages ? navigator.languages[0] : (navigator.language || navigator.userLanguage)).split('-')[0]; + let locale = (navigator.languages && navigator.languages.length > 0 ? navigator.languages[0] : + (navigator.language || navigator.userLanguage)).split('-')[0]; if (!I18n.getLanguages()[locale]) { locale = 'en'; } |